Detailed Solution

Concept- We'll use the concept of the electric field as a gradient of potential to solve this problem.  We will use the relationshipQuestion Image to solve this problem.
Due to the fact that electric potential is the work done in the opposite direction of the electric field, the electric potential decreases in the direction of the electric field.
Hence, option 1 is the correct answer.
